Full Description
An extensive programme of redevelopment in the centre of Chester during the 1960s, termed the ‘Central Redevelopment Programme’ included several phases of archaeological investigation carried out over a period of seven years, however much of the work took the form of rapid, emergency recording under the auspices of several different excavators with little or no money set aside for publication. As a result the site archive has been fragmented and to a large extent, lost. Also the extent of Roman remains uncovered (at least five major buildings) necessarily took priority over evidence from other periods and as a result, the medieval and later archaeological evidence is only briefly discussed.
Following the removal of almost all traces of the Roman baths at the Elliptical building in the early medieval period, a substantial stone structure was constructed using the robbed out Roman stone. The building was rectangular in plan with its long axis on an east-west alignment over the main body of the baths. The extent of foundations recorded suggested the building included a cellar. (1).
